--- Comment #87 from laurent@neko-labs.eu ---
Hi, I got this bug since several months.
I read on different bug reports that the freeze was due to the fact that some
users where using kernel cifs mount and thus it was more a kernel bug.
(you can find a lot related, "freeze smb cifs")
So I switched to smbnetfs mount that is a fuse mount of the samba share.

Once I come back to home and computer wake up from sleep, fuse mount does not
see anymore the files, still kde desktop is completely frozen until I do
fusermount -u -z /media/smb

Now I still don't understand why it freeze since kde shouldn't knew that I got
a mount now...
Perhaps it scans all fuse mount?

The kde desktop freeze when either: 
    - I open dolphin
    - Open kate and click on open a file.
    - From firefox, select a file -> (it open a kde file dialog) all frozen.

Under debian/testing, KDE 4.10.5 (got also that on kde 4.9)
